/arch/arm/plat-samsung/ |
H A D | platformdata.c | 20 void __init *s3c_set_platdata(void *pd, size_t pdsize, argument 25 if (!pd) { 31 npd = kmemdup(pd, pdsize, GFP_KERNEL); 41 void s3c_sdhci_set_platdata(struct s3c_sdhci_platdata *pd, argument 44 set->cd_type = pd->cd_type; 45 set->ext_cd_init = pd->ext_cd_init; 46 set->ext_cd_cleanup = pd->ext_cd_cleanup; 47 set->ext_cd_gpio = pd->ext_cd_gpio; 48 set->ext_cd_gpio_invert = pd->ext_cd_gpio_invert; 50 if (pd [all...] |
H A D | devs.c | 168 void __init s3c_fb_set_platdata(struct s3c_fb_platdata *pd) argument 170 s3c_set_platdata(pd, sizeof(struct s3c_fb_platdata), 184 void __init s3c_hwmon_set_platdata(struct s3c_hwmon_pdata *pd) argument 186 s3c_set_platdata(pd, sizeof(struct s3c_hwmon_pdata), 217 void s3c_sdhci0_set_platdata(struct s3c_sdhci_platdata *pd) argument 219 s3c_sdhci_set_platdata(pd, &s3c_hsmmc0_def_platdata); 247 void s3c_sdhci1_set_platdata(struct s3c_sdhci_platdata *pd) argument 249 s3c_sdhci_set_platdata(pd, &s3c_hsmmc1_def_platdata); 279 void s3c_sdhci2_set_platdata(struct s3c_sdhci_platdata *pd) argument 281 s3c_sdhci_set_platdata(pd, 309 s3c_sdhci3_set_platdata(struct s3c_sdhci_platdata *pd) argument 336 s3c_i2c0_set_platdata(struct s3c2410_platform_i2c *pd) argument 365 s3c_i2c1_set_platdata(struct s3c2410_platform_i2c *pd) argument 395 s3c_i2c2_set_platdata(struct s3c2410_platform_i2c *pd) argument 425 s3c_i2c3_set_platdata(struct s3c2410_platform_i2c *pd) argument 455 s3c_i2c4_set_platdata(struct s3c2410_platform_i2c *pd) argument 485 s3c_i2c5_set_platdata(struct s3c2410_platform_i2c *pd) argument 515 s3c_i2c6_set_platdata(struct s3c2410_platform_i2c *pd) argument 545 s3c_i2c7_set_platdata(struct s3c2410_platform_i2c *pd) argument 617 samsung_keypad_set_platdata(struct samsung_keypad_platdata *pd) argument 648 s3c24xx_fb_set_platdata(struct s3c2410fb_mach_info *pd) argument 822 samsung_pwm_set_platdata(struct samsung_pwm_variant *pd) argument 960 s3c24xx_ts_set_platdata(struct s3c2410_ts_mach_info *pd) argument 1020 s3c24xx_udc_set_platdata(struct s3c2410_udc_mach_info *pd) argument 1045 s3c_hsotg_set_platdata(struct s3c_hsotg_plat *pd) argument 1078 s3c24xx_hsudc_set_platdata(struct s3c24xx_hsudc_platdata *pd) argument 1122 struct s3c64xx_spi_info pd; local 1167 struct s3c64xx_spi_info pd; local 1210 struct s3c64xx_spi_info pd; local [all...] |
/arch/arm/plat-samsung/include/plat/ |
H A D | pwm-core.h | 17 extern void samsung_pwm_set_platdata(struct samsung_pwm_variant *pd); 19 static inline void samsung_pwm_set_platdata(struct samsung_pwm_variant *pd) { } argument
|
H A D | fb.h | 22 * @pd: The platform data to set. The data is copied from the passed structure 26 extern void s3c_fb_set_platdata(struct s3c_fb_platdata *pd);
|
H A D | keypad.h | 20 * @pd: Platform data to register to device. 26 extern void samsung_keypad_set_platdata(struct samsung_keypad_platdata *pd);
|
H A D | sdhci.h | 25 * @pd: The default platform data for this device. 28 extern void s3c_sdhci_set_platdata(struct s3c_sdhci_platdata *pd, 33 * @pd: Platform data to register to device. 39 extern void s3c_sdhci0_set_platdata(struct s3c_sdhci_platdata *pd); 40 extern void s3c_sdhci1_set_platdata(struct s3c_sdhci_platdata *pd); 41 extern void s3c_sdhci2_set_platdata(struct s3c_sdhci_platdata *pd); 42 extern void s3c_sdhci3_set_platdata(struct s3c_sdhci_platdata *pd);
|
/arch/arm/mach-exynos/ |
H A D | pm_domains.c | 36 struct generic_pm_domain pd; member in struct:exynos_pm_domain 44 struct exynos_pm_domain *pd; local 49 pd = container_of(domain, struct exynos_pm_domain, pd); 50 base = pd->base; 57 if (IS_ERR(pd->clk[i])) 59 if (clk_set_parent(pd->clk[i], pd->oscclk)) 61 pd->name, i); 87 if (IS_ERR(pd 114 struct exynos_pm_domain *pd; local [all...] |
/arch/mips/include/asm/mach-bcm63xx/ |
H A D | bcm63xx_dev_usb_usbd.h | 15 int bcm63xx_usbd_register(const struct bcm63xx_usbd_platform_data *pd);
|
H A D | bcm63xx_dev_dsp.h | 11 int __init bcm63xx_dsp_register(const struct bcm63xx_dsp_platform_data *pd);
|
/arch/x86/kernel/ |
H A D | pcspeaker.c | 7 struct platform_device *pd; local 9 pd = platform_device_register_simple("pcspkr", -1, NULL, 0); 11 return IS_ERR(pd) ? PTR_ERR(pd) : 0;
|
H A D | sysfb.c | 45 struct platform_device *pd; local 68 pd = platform_device_register_resndata(NULL, name, 0, 70 return IS_ERR(pd) ? PTR_ERR(pd) : 0;
|
H A D | sysfb_simplefb.c | 67 struct platform_device *pd; local 89 pd = platform_device_register_resndata(NULL, "simple-framebuffer", 0, 91 if (IS_ERR(pd)) 92 return PTR_ERR(pd);
|
/arch/mips/cobalt/ |
H A D | buttons.c | 33 struct platform_device *pd; local 36 pd = platform_device_alloc("Cobalt buttons", -1); 37 if (!pd) 40 error = platform_device_add_resources(pd, &cobalt_buttons_resource, 1); 44 error = platform_device_add(pd); 51 platform_device_put(pd);
|
/arch/mips/sgi-ip32/ |
H A D | ip32-platform.c | 52 struct platform_device *pd; local 55 pd = platform_device_alloc("meth", -1); 56 if (!pd) 59 ret = platform_device_add(pd); 61 platform_device_put(pd); 70 struct platform_device *pd; local 73 pd = platform_device_alloc("sgio2audio", -1); 74 if (!pd) 77 ret = platform_device_add(pd); 79 platform_device_put(pd); [all...] |
/arch/mips/bcm63xx/ |
H A D | dev-dsp.c | 39 int __init bcm63xx_dsp_register(const struct bcm63xx_dsp_platform_data *pd) argument 45 val = bcm_mpi_readl(MPI_CSBASE_REG(pd->cs - 1)); 49 voip_dsp_resources[1].start = pd->ext_irq; 53 memcpy(dpd, pd, sizeof (*pd));
|
H A D | dev-pcmcia.c | 57 static struct bcm63xx_pcmcia_platform_data pd; variable in typeref:struct:bcm63xx_pcmcia_platform_data 65 .platform_data = &pd, 114 pd.ready_gpio = 22; 118 pd.ready_gpio = 18;
|
H A D | dev-usb-usbd.c | 36 int __init bcm63xx_usbd_register(const struct bcm63xx_usbd_platform_data *pd) argument 62 platform_device_add_data(&bcm63xx_usbd_device, pd, sizeof(*pd));
|
/arch/powerpc/platforms/ps3/ |
H A D | interrupt.c | 108 struct ps3_private *pd = irq_data_get_irq_chip_data(d); local 112 pd->thread_id, d->irq); 115 clear_bit(63 - d->irq, &pd->bmp.mask); 116 lv1_did_update_interrupt_mask(pd->ppe_id, pd->thread_id); 129 struct ps3_private *pd = irq_data_get_irq_chip_data(d); local 133 pd->thread_id, d->irq); 136 set_bit(63 - d->irq, &pd->bmp.mask); 137 lv1_did_update_interrupt_mask(pd->ppe_id, pd 150 const struct ps3_private *pd = irq_data_get_irq_chip_data(d); local 184 struct ps3_private *pd; local 232 const struct ps3_private *pd = irq_get_chip_data(virq); local 258 struct ps3_private *pd; local 302 const struct ps3_private *pd = irq_get_chip_data(virq); local 646 _dump_bmp(struct ps3_private* pd, const char* func, int line) argument 657 _dump_mask(struct ps3_private *pd, const char* func, int line) argument 667 dump_bmp(struct ps3_private* pd) argument 694 struct ps3_private *pd = &per_cpu(ps3_private, cpu); local 704 struct ps3_private *pd = &per_cpu(ps3_private, cpu); local 714 struct ps3_private *pd = &__get_cpu_var(ps3_private); local 760 struct ps3_private *pd = &per_cpu(ps3_private, cpu); local [all...] |
/arch/arm/mach-s3c64xx/ |
H A D | pm.c | 42 struct generic_pm_domain pd; member in struct:s3c64xx_pm_domain 47 struct s3c64xx_pm_domain *pd; local 50 pd = container_of(domain, struct s3c64xx_pm_domain, pd); 53 val &= ~(pd->ena); 61 struct s3c64xx_pm_domain *pd; local 65 pd = container_of(domain, struct s3c64xx_pm_domain, pd); 68 val |= pd->ena; 72 if (pd [all...] |
/arch/powerpc/sysdev/ |
H A D | rtc_cmos_setup.c | 23 struct platform_device *pd; local 62 pd = platform_device_register_simple("rtc_cmos", -1, 65 return PTR_ERR_OR_ZERO(pd);
|
/arch/arm/include/asm/ |
H A D | trusted_foundations.h | 43 void register_trusted_foundations(struct trusted_foundations_platform_data *pd); 49 struct trusted_foundations_platform_data *pd) 48 register_trusted_foundations( struct trusted_foundations_platform_data *pd) argument
|
/arch/mips/netlogic/common/ |
H A D | irq.c | 90 struct nlm_pic_irq *pd = irq_data_get_irq_handler_data(d); local 92 BUG_ON(!pd); 93 spin_lock_irqsave(&pd->node->piclock, flags); 94 nlm_pic_enable_irt(pd->node->picbase, pd->irt); 95 spin_unlock_irqrestore(&pd->node->piclock, flags); 100 struct nlm_pic_irq *pd = irq_data_get_irq_handler_data(d); local 103 BUG_ON(!pd); 104 spin_lock_irqsave(&pd->node->piclock, flags); 105 nlm_pic_disable_irt(pd 111 struct nlm_pic_irq *pd = irq_data_get_irq_handler_data(d); local 119 struct nlm_pic_irq *pd = irq_data_get_irq_handler_data(d); local [all...] |
/arch/mips/alchemy/devboards/ |
H A D | platform.c | 97 struct platform_device *pd; local 109 pd = platform_device_alloc("db1xxx_pcmcia", id); 110 if (!pd) { 151 pd->resource = sr; 152 pd->num_resources = cnt; 154 ret = platform_device_add(pd); 158 platform_device_put(pd); 171 struct platform_device *pd; local 192 pd = platform_device_alloc("physmap-flash", 0); 193 if (!pd) [all...] |
/arch/arm/mach-rockchip/ |
H A D | platsmp.c | 42 static inline bool pmu_power_domain_is_on(int pd) argument 44 return !(readl_relaxed(pmu_base_addr + PMU_PWRDN_ST) & BIT(pd)); 47 static void pmu_set_power_domain(int pd, bool on) argument 51 val &= ~BIT(pd); 53 val |= BIT(pd); 56 while (pmu_power_domain_is_on(pd) != on) { }
|
/arch/arm/mach-imx/ |
H A D | clk-pllv1.c | 44 unsigned int mfi, mfn, mfd, pd; local 57 * pd + 1 63 pd = (reg >> 26) & 0xf; 82 rate /= pd + 1;
|